[Congressional Bills 119th Congress] [From the U.S. Government Publishing Office] [H.R. 1183 Introduced in House (IH)] <DOC> 119th CONGRESS 1st Session H. R. 1183 To prohibit certain discrimination against athletes on the basis of sex by State athletic associations, intercollegiate athletic associations, and covered institutions of higher education, and for other purposes. _______________________________________________________________________ IN TH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ES February 11, 2025 Ms. Adams (for herself, Ms. Bonamici, Mrs. Trahan, Mr. Davis of Illinois, Ms. Velazquez, Ms. Sanchez, Mr. Larsen of Washington, Ms. Norton, Mr. Johnson of Georgia, Ms. Waters, Ms. Kamlager-Dove, Mr. Thanedar, Mr. Green of Texas, Ms. Clarke of New York, Ms. Castor of Florida, Ms. Salinas, Mr. Grijalva, Ms. Randall, Mrs. Sykes, Mr. Carson, Ms. Sherrill, Ms. Tlaib, and Ms. Tokuda) introduced the following bill; which was referred to the Committee on Education and Workforce _______________________________________________________________________ A BILL To prohibit certain discrimination against athletes on the basis of sex by State athletic associations, intercollegiate athletic associations,…
